Nawadih - Mahuadanr, Latehar

Nawadih is a village situated in the Mahuadanr subdivision of Latehar district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Mahudanr and around 165 km from the district headquarters in Latehar. Aksi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Nawadih village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Nawadih is 367038. The village covers a total geographical area of 170 hectares and falls under the 822119 pincode.

Nawadih village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Manika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Chatra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Nawadih

According to the 2011 Census, Nawadih village had a total population of 93 people, including 43 males and 50 females, living in 17 households. The sex ratio was 1,163 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 87.01%, with male literacy at 91.18% and female literacy at 83.72%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 93.

Transport and Connectivity of Nawadih

Nawadih is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Hehegara Halt (e), while the nearest airport is Birsa Munda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 99.9 km.
